That’s against the rules, new rule passed a couple years ago.

Essentially, it means that anyone associated with a prospect cannot be hired as a non-field coach within two years of the prospect’s signing. That is a very limiting rule since there are only nine on-field coaching positions. And if you do hire a high school coach, he can’t recruit a prospect from his former school for two years.
